How can I know whether the Xiaomi Redmi 6A is able to use 4G or not?

Nowadays, it is inevitable to own a 4G-enabled device, because most internet users require a good internet connection. To know whether the phone is 4G enabled you can use multiple means.

An easy method when you hold the device in your hand is just turning on the cellular data, if the Xiaomi Redmi 6A 4G data is on, then you will find a symbol at the top of the display, in the indication bar. It might be 4G, 4G+, LTE, or LTE+ according to your carrier.

The absence of that sign means that you are not using 4G at that particular moment, and it doesn’t signify necessarily that your device doesn’t support 4G. And that takes us to the second way.

Check your phone specifications on the manual, or in the device package. If you don’t have any of them you can still check that on the official site (or any other credible website) using the device name or model number.

Another way is to check the settings: Go to your settings and find network mode, usually as follows: Settings > Cellular (or Mobile Data) > Cellular Data Options (or Mobile Data Options). If your phone has 4G you will find 4G option or LTE. If you don’t see either of them, then your smartphone isn’t 4G capable.

How to switch to 4G on Xiaomi Redmi 6A?

If you prefer to activate your Xiaomi Redmi 6A 4G network, then follow the instructions (it might change a bit from the settings on your own device):

1- From Home screen, tap Apps.
2- From the Apps tab, choose Settings.
3- Select SIM cards & Mobile Networks.
4- Choose the sim card you want to manage (the one used for data if your device is dual sim).
5- Tap Preferred network type.
6- Choose 4G or LTE.

Note: If you intend to switch off 4G then choose a lower network type (e.g. 3G) or tap Only 5G if it’s possible.

What is 4G on Xiaomi Redmi 6A?

It is the term used to describe the fourth generation wireless technology. It was introduced in 2008 by the International Telecommunication Union (ITU), an agency that defines the characteristics of the 4G technology, and previous technologies such as 2G and 3G. 4G now is the higher cellular technology used by most mobile phones in the world.

4G comes with speeds faster than its predecessor 3G, thus its release expanded the use of phones. Currently, phone users can do almost the same tasks that were only possible on computers before the emergence of 4G.

The most famous protocol labeled 4G is LTE and the technologies developed from it such as LTE-A. Usually, people confuse the two terms. For Xiaomi Redmi 6A 4G to be adequate, it should be compatible with the protocols used by the local telecommunications companies.

Feature of 4G technology on Xiaomi Redmi 6A

4G bypasses the preceding generation in terms of speed and latency. It offers 10 times higher downloading and uploading internet speeds. The average 3G speed is around 5 Mbit/s, and the average 4G speed is about 50 Mbit/s.

In terms of latency, 3G grants a 100 ms latency, on the other hand, 4G has half of that, meaning 50 ms, which is preferable because latency is a time delay between the sender and the receiver. Although the difference is only 0.05 seconds, it presents a vast advantage in live interactions, like gaming experiences and live broadcasting.

VoLTE is a standard that gave 4G a boost. It allows users to make improved voice calls and browse the internet while talking on phone. These advantages make Xiaomi Redmi 6A 4G technology a great tool in your pocket.

What are 4G bands? and which bands are supported on the Xiaomi Redmi 6A?

4G and other mobile networks use radio waves to transmit data. These waves have different lengths and frequencies. To avoid interference between signals, governments and the ITU regulated which regions use which frequencies for 4G.

Each region has been designated certain frequency intervals known as bands. Band number 7 and band number 28 (as an example) are used all over the world.

What you should know as a consumer is that each carrier provides specific bands according to the area, and different phones support different bands. So you should make sure that your Xiaomi Redmi 6A supports the bands provided by your local mobile provider.

Here are the Xiaomi Redmi 6A 4G supported bands:
1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 7, 8, 20, 38, 40 – Global;1, 3, 5, 7, 8, 34, 38, 39, 40, 41;.
